How to provide non-recorded blanks between programs

The following procedure is useful when you want to cancel recording in progress and re-start it.
A non-recorded space of about 4 seconds or more should be reserved before the position where recording was started.

Press successively twice.

To resume recording

Press once.

÷ A non-recorded space of about 4 seconds is reserved on tape, then the

tape transport stops.
